Just to clarify as it's not fully clear in the post, there is no time limit on that illegal immigrant estimate. It's also a bit strange, it claims that the research implies that 1 in 12 people in London is an illegal immigrant which I find very hard to believe. After looking into to this for just a couple of minutes the Telegraph seems to be twisting the facts to suit it's narrative: "Section: 3.36: "Not all population is accounted for in official statistics. To take account of “hidden” population, for short-term migrants and second addresses we apply an additional allowance, based on a study by Edge Analytics. This allowance totals an additional population of 665,170, the majority of which are within London.". The Telegraph seems to have decided all these people are illegal immigrants which doesn't seem to be what the report says. I wonder why they have done that? SB |  | |  |
